So found a cat in my yard a couple weeks ago and brought her in. She doesn't seem over 2 years old and she has a little weight to her. I thought maybe she was running around the neighborhood eating too much but her stomach is kind of firm. I was wondering if you could tell me how to see if she is pregnant.

You may see swollen, pink nipples, some "morning sickness", increased appetite, weight gain and a distended abdomen. Without a physical exam though, a determination of pregnancy cannot be made definitively. Ideally, she should be examined by a veterinarian. An abdominal x-ray or ultrasound can confirm pregnancy.

Hi, thanks for using Petco Pet Education Center, formerly Petcoach! Skittish is cute! Cats are pregnant for about 60 days so if you’ve had her longer than that then I doubt she’s pregnant. Also if she’s showing symptoms of being in heat then she’s not pregnant. If the 60 days isn’t up wait until then and if it’s obvious she isn’t pregnant then have her spayed. An X-ray would also help.
